| Hjem | Hardware | Netværk | Programmering | software | Fejlfinding | systemer | 
Programmering  
  • C /C + + Programming
  • Computer Programmeringssprog
  • Delphi programmering
  • Java programmering
  • JavaScript Programmering
  • PHP /MySQL programmering
  • Perl programmering
  • Python Programming
  • Ruby Programming
  • Visual Basics Programmering
  •  
    Computer Viden >> Programmering >> Java programmering >> Content
    Default Buffer størrelse for BufferedWriter
    Java tilbyder et par genstande proces input og output. En af disse kommer fra " buffer " klasse af objekter , det BufferedWriter . Den BufferedWriter indeholder en tekst buffer , der håndterer programmør output stedet for at udskrive direkte til systemet . Som med andre klasser , kommer BufferedWriter med en standard-constructor , og med brugerdefinerede konstruktører . Disse konstruktører tillader programmøren at bruge en standard buffer størrelse eller levere en af ​​hendes egen, afhængigt af programmet . BufferedWriter

    BufferedWriter class udvider " Writer " klassen. Denne klasse giver programmører en måde at håndtere programmets output gennem et bestemt output stream. Men Writer klassen gør system opkald til straks vise tegn på skærmen , hvilket kan forårsage systemet afmatning. I stedet BufferedWriter indeholder en tekst buffer til at holde tekst, som den kan sende over et enkelt system opkald. Derfor buffered output gennem BufferedWriter klassen tilbyder mere effektiv programafvikling end den simple Writer klassen.
    BufferedWriter Defaults

    BufferedWriter klassen leveres med to konstruktører . Den standard-constructor tillader programmøren at skabe en BufferedWriter objekt, som indeholder en Writer objekt. Denne instans af BufferedWriter klassen vil også indeholde en buffer med en standard størrelse på 8.192 tegn. En særlig konstruktør også mulighed programmøren til at levere en ny størrelse sammen med Writer objektet.
    Ændring BufferedWriter Standard Size

    Programmøren kan skabe den buffer objekt med en ny størrelse ved at levere den nye størrelse til konstruktøren . Først skal programmøren altid give en forfatter objekt , som vil håndtere output af programmet . Derefter programmøren erklærer en BufferedWriter objekt. Som en del af erklæringen , forsyner programmøren Writer objektet og en ny standard bufferstørrelse : Hej

    Writer w = ny FileWriter (filename ) //en fil forfatter objectBufferedWriter br = new BufferedWriter (w , 4000 ) ;
    Brug BufferedWriter Med Defaults og Forudsat bufferstørrelser

    Brug af BufferedWriter objekter handler om at forstå buffer størrelse. Normalt vil BufferedWriter skrive sit pufret tekst , eller " flush " bufferen , når det fylder . Dog kan programmøren også programmere manuel rødmen operationer i koden . For eksempel åbner følgende kode en fil med 50 tegn og skriver det til en ny fil. Standarden BufferedWriter vil skylle en gang i løbet af sin skrive operation , mens den ændrede BufferedWriter vil skylle to gange : Hej

    Writer fw = new FileWriter ( " test2.txt ") Reader fr = new FileReader ( " test.txt " ;)

    BufferedWriter BR1 = BufferedWriter ( FW , 50 ), BufferedWriter BR2 = BufferedWriter ( fw , 25) ;

    String s = fr.readline ();

    br1.write ( s); br2.write (s),

    Forrige :

    næste :
      Relaterede artikler
    ·Sådan Lyt til et tastatur i Java 
    ·Sådan får makrovariabler Into Java Variabler 
    ·Sådan tilføjes Chat til din hjemmeside 
    ·En god måde at organisere klasser med Java 
    ·Som bruges mere : ? Java eller Visual Basic 
    ·Sådan fjernes Standard attribut værdier fra Output Ja…
    ·Hvor hen til Lukke Java Images i Android 
    ·Kan vi bruge selen i Java 
    ·Sådan Bring Up en scanner i Java 
    ·Sådan Tilføj billeder til JPanels 
      Anbefalede Artikler
    ·Hvad er delvise Properties 
    ·Sådan konvertere en streng Into en Datoformat 
    ·Sådan Konverter en Int til en String i T-SQL 
    ·Hvordan man tegner en Polyline have en Array of String …
    ·Hvad er forskellen mellem C -Pascal og C Language 
    ·Sådan gør du: SORT Verbum i Programmet COBOL 
    ·Hvordan laver Collapsing Lister Uden Java 
    ·Sådan bruges 3D-figurer i programmering 
    ·Oplysninger om programmering af Palm OS 
    ·Sådan bruges DBX Debugger 
    Copyright © Computer Viden http://www.computerdk.com